The best-supported medical answer is that a fetus is not considered capable of consciously experiencing pain during early pregnancy, when most abortions occur.
Pain is more than a physical reaction to stimulation. It is a conscious sensory and emotional experience that requires sufficiently developed and functioning brain networks.
Major medical reviews generally conclude that fetal pain perception is unlikely before at least 24 weeks of pregnancy. A 2022 evidence review from the Royal College of Obstetricians and Gynaecologists concluded that pain perception before 28 weeks is unlikely.
The exact point at which fetal pain becomes possible cannot be tested directly. Some researchers argue that primitive pain-like experience might be possible earlier than 24 weeks, but this remains disputed and is not the dominant medical conclusion.

What Does Pain Mean Medically?
Pain is not simply the body reacting to a potentially harmful stimulus.
A complete pain experience involves:
- Detection of a potentially harmful stimulus
- Transmission of nerve signals
- Processing of those signals in the brain
- Conscious awareness of an unpleasant sensory and emotional experience
The first two steps can occur without the final two.
This distinction is why clinicians and neuroscientists separate nociception from pain.
What Is Nociception?
Nociception is the nervous system’s detection and transmission of potentially harmful stimulation.
It can trigger:
- Withdrawal movements
- Changes in heart rate
- Changes in blood pressure
- Release of stress hormones
- Spinal reflexes
- Muscle activity
Nociception does not necessarily mean that the organism consciously feels pain.
For example, an unconscious or deeply anesthetized person can show physiological reactions to surgery even though the person is not consciously experiencing the procedure.
What Is Conscious Pain Perception?
Conscious pain involves awareness of an unpleasant experience.
The person or organism must have sufficiently developed and functioning brain systems to:
- Receive sensory information
- Organize and interpret it
- Distinguish it from other bodily signals
- Experience it as unpleasant
Because a fetus cannot describe an experience, scientists must study brain structure, neurological connectivity, electrical activity, behavior and physiological responses.
No single movement or hormone level can prove conscious pain.
How Is Gestational Age Measured?
Gestational age is usually measured from the first day of the pregnant person’s last menstrual period.
That means:
- Four weeks of gestation is usually about two weeks after fertilization.
- Eight weeks of gestation is usually about six weeks after fertilization.
- Twelve weeks of gestation is usually about ten weeks after fertilization.
This distinction matters because some articles use gestational age while others refer to time since fertilization.
When medical organizations discuss fetal pain at 20, 24 or 28 weeks, they are usually referring to gestational age.

How the Fetal Nervous System Develops
The nervous system develops gradually. It does not become capable of complex sensation at one single moment.
Several different developmental steps are relevant to fetal pain.
Early Nerve Development
The neural tube, which eventually develops into the brain and spinal cord, begins forming early in pregnancy.
However, the presence of an early brain structure does not mean that the brain can support consciousness or pain.
Early nerve cells must still:
- Multiply
- Move to the correct locations
- Form connections
- Develop organized networks
- Begin coordinated electrical activity
- Connect sensory pathways with higher brain regions
This process continues throughout pregnancy and after birth.
Development of Sensory Receptors
Early sensory receptors begin appearing during the first trimester. They develop first around the mouth and face and later in other areas of the body.
The presence of receptors means that the body is developing the ability to detect stimulation. It does not show that the fetus consciously experiences that stimulation as pain.
Receptors are only the beginning of the pathway.
Development of Spinal Reflexes
Spinal reflexes can develop before the brain is capable of conscious perception.
A reflex is an automatic response organized through the spinal cord or lower brain structures.
For example, touching a developing limb may produce movement. That movement can occur without:
- Awareness
- Thought
- Emotion
- A conscious experience of pain
This is why movement during an ultrasound does not by itself demonstrate fetal pain.
Connections to the Thalamus
The thalamus is a brain structure that helps relay sensory information.
Sensory pathways begin connecting with the thalamus during the second trimester. However, thalamic activity alone does not necessarily establish conscious pain.
Sensory information must also be integrated within more complex brain networks.
Connections Between the Thalamus and Cortex
The cerebral cortex is involved in awareness, perception, interpretation and the emotional dimensions of pain.
Connections between the thalamus and the developing cortex begin forming gradually around the middle of pregnancy. Functional organization continues to mature through the late second trimester, third trimester and after birth.
This developmental timeline is one reason many medical reviews conclude that conscious fetal pain is unlikely before approximately 24 weeks.
More recent neurological analyses have emphasized that even when early connections are present, they may not yet be sufficiently organized or functional to support conscious experience.
Why Do Some Sources Say 20 Weeks?
Claims that fetal pain begins at 20 weeks often focus on one or more early developmental findings, such as:
- The presence of sensory receptors
- Spinal withdrawal reflexes
- Connections to the thalamus
- Hormonal reactions to invasive stimulation
- Movement during a procedure
These findings show that parts of the sensory system are developing.
They do not necessarily demonstrate conscious pain.
A functioning pain experience requires more than nerve endings and a reflex pathway. It requires coordinated brain processing and awareness.
The 2005 multidisciplinary review published in JAMA concluded that conscious perception of pain is unlikely before the third trimester because the necessary functional brain connections are not in place earlier.[1]
Why Do Some Medical Sources Say 24 Weeks?
Twenty-four weeks is frequently discussed because thalamocortical connections begin reaching the cortical plate around this stage.
These pathways are important because they allow sensory information to reach brain regions associated with conscious processing.
However, the first appearance of a pathway does not mean that the system is immediately mature or fully functional.
Brain development is gradual. Early connections may be:
- Sparse
- Uncoordinated
- Structurally incomplete
- Functionally immature
- Unable to support conscious awareness
For that reason, 24 weeks is better understood as an approximate lower boundary considered in neurological discussions, not a proven moment when pain suddenly begins.
Why Does the Royal College Refer to 28 Weeks?
The Royal College of Obstetricians and Gynaecologists reviewed evidence involving:
- Brain anatomy
- Neural connectivity
- Fetal behavior
- Sleep and wakefulness
- Sensory responses
- Electrical activity
- Consciousness
Its 2022 review concluded that the possibility of pain perception before 28 weeks is unlikely.
The difference between 24 and 28 weeks does not necessarily represent a direct contradiction.
A 24-week threshold often refers to the earliest period when certain important connections begin to appear. A 28-week threshold reflects the additional time needed for those connections and brain networks to become more organized and functional.
Neither threshold can be confirmed by asking the fetus about its experience, so conclusions depend on the neurological criteria being applied.
Can a Fetus Feel Pain at Six or Eight Weeks?
Current developmental evidence does not support conscious fetal pain at six or eight weeks of pregnancy.
At these stages:
- The nervous system is at a very early stage of formation.
- The cerebral cortex is not sufficiently developed.
- Functional thalamocortical networks are not present.
- Conscious awareness is not considered neurologically possible.
Some early movements may occur as development continues, but movement should not be interpreted as proof of pain.

Can a Fetus Feel Pain at 12 Weeks?
Current medical evidence does not support conscious pain perception at 12 weeks.
By this stage, parts of the peripheral nervous system are developing, and some reflex activity may be present. The higher brain networks needed for conscious pain are not sufficiently developed.
A fetus at 12 weeks may move in response to touch or stimulation, but that response can be generated through spinal or lower-brain pathways without conscious awareness.
Can a Fetus Feel Pain at 20 Weeks?
At 20 weeks, the nervous system is more developed than it is during the first trimester. Sensory receptors, peripheral nerves, spinal pathways and portions of the thalamic system are present.
However, the cortical connections and coordinated brain activity generally considered necessary for conscious pain remain immature.
Most major medical reviews therefore do not consider the evidence sufficient to establish conscious fetal pain at 20 weeks.
Some researchers argue that pain might not require a mature cortex and that subcortical structures could support a primitive experience. This is an important scientific argument, but it remains disputed.
Can a Fetus Feel Pain After 24 Weeks?
After approximately 24 weeks, the question becomes more uncertain.
Connections between the thalamus and cortex are developing, but scientists do not know the exact point at which they become capable of supporting a conscious pain experience.
Factors considered in this debate include:
- The maturity of thalamocortical connections
- Coordination between different cortical regions
- Electrical brain activity
- Fetal sleep and wakefulness
- Naturally occurring neuroinhibitory chemicals
- The fetus’s ability to maintain conscious awareness
Some reviews consider pain increasingly possible later in the third trimester. Others emphasize that the uterine environment may keep the fetus in a sleep-like, sedated state for much of pregnancy.

Is There Complete Scientific Agreement?
No. There is broad agreement on some points, but not every researcher interprets the evidence in the same way.
Areas of Broad Agreement
Most researchers agree that:
- Pain and nociception are not identical.
- Reflexes do not prove conscious pain.
- Early fetal movement does not prove awareness.
- The cerebral cortex and its connections are immature during early pregnancy.
- Directly measuring a fetus’s subjective experience is impossible.
- Neurological capacity changes considerably with gestational age.
The Dominant Medical Interpretation
The dominant interpretation is that conscious fetal pain is unlikely before approximately 24 weeks and may remain unlikely until later in pregnancy.
This view is supported by major reviews of:
- Neuroanatomy
- Brain connectivity
- Consciousness
- Fetal electrical activity
- Pain processing
- The intrauterine environment
The Minority Interpretation
Some researchers argue that:
- A fully mature cerebral cortex may not be essential for every form of pain.
- Subcortical structures could support a basic or primitive experience.
- Early thalamic connections might have more significance than traditional models assume.
- Scientific uncertainty should lead clinicians to consider precautionary pain relief in some later procedures.
A widely discussed 2020 paper by Derbyshire and Bockmann argued that fetal pain before 24 weeks cannot be ruled out with complete certainty.[5]
That paper did not prove that fetal pain occurs early in pregnancy. It challenged the claim that a functioning cortex must always be required.
A scientifically responsible explanation should acknowledge this disagreement without presenting a disputed possibility as established fact.
Does a Fetus Feel Pain During Medication Abortion?
Medication abortion is generally used during early pregnancy, well before the 24- to 28-week period discussed in most fetal-pain reviews.
The medications cause changes in the uterus and pregnancy tissue. Misoprostol causes the uterus to contract and empty.
Those uterine contractions are experienced by the pregnant patient and may cause cramping and bleeding.
Current medical evidence does not support the conclusion that an embryo or early fetus consciously experiences pain during an early medication abortion.
The developing nervous system does not yet have the organized brain networks required for conscious pain perception.

Does a Fetus Feel Pain During an In-Clinic Abortion?
The answer depends heavily on gestational age.
Most in-clinic abortions take place during the first trimester or early second trimester, before the neurological development considered necessary for conscious fetal pain.
An aspiration procedure performed early in pregnancy occurs long before the 24- to 28-week range emphasized in major evidence reviews.
Later procedures are less common and may involve different medical protocols.
The patient’s pain during an in-clinic abortion is a separate issue. Clinics may use:
- Local anesthesia
- Oral pain medication
- Anti-anxiety medication
- Moderate sedation
- Deep sedation
- General anesthesia in selected circumstances

Does Ultrasound Movement Prove Fetal Pain?
No.
Ultrasound can show:
- Limb movement
- Body movement
- Startle-like activity
- Changes in position
- Facial movements
- Withdrawal from touch
These behaviors can be produced by developing motor pathways, reflex circuits and lower brain structures.
Movement does not prove that the fetus is consciously aware of the stimulus.
A person under anesthesia may also move or show reflex activity without conscious pain. The same general distinction between response and awareness is important when interpreting fetal movement.
Do Facial Expressions Prove Pain?
Facial movements sometimes described as grimacing can occur before birth.
However, a facial movement is not a reliable measure of conscious pain on its own.
Facial activity may reflect:
- Reflex development
- Practice of facial muscles
- General motor activity
- Brainstem-generated patterns
- Responses to changes in the uterine environment
Scientists cannot determine a fetus’s subjective emotional state from one facial expression.
Do Stress Hormones Prove Pain?
No.
A fetus may release hormones or show changes in heart rate after an invasive stimulus.
These responses demonstrate physiological stress or nociceptive processing, but they do not establish conscious pain.
Stress responses can occur:
- Without awareness
- During unconsciousness
- Under anesthesia
- Through spinal and brainstem pathways
Hormonal responses are scientifically relevant, but they must be interpreted together with brain development and evidence of consciousness.
Does Fetal Surgery Prove That a Fetus Feels Pain?
Fetal surgery and abortion are medically different situations.
During fetal surgery, anesthesia and analgesia may be used for several reasons:
- To provide anesthesia for the pregnant patient
- To relax the uterus
- To prevent fetal movement
- To control fetal stress responses
- To support stable fetal circulation
- To take a precautionary approach to possible pain
- To allow surgeons to perform a complex operation safely
The use of fetal anesthesia does not, by itself, prove that conscious fetal pain occurs at every gestational age.
Fetal surgery often occurs later in pregnancy than most abortions. It also involves prolonged procedures intended to treat a continuing pregnancy.
Clinical teams may use analgesia even when the exact level of fetal awareness is uncertain because controlling movement and physiological stress is medically important.
Is Fetal Pain the Same as the Pregnant Patient’s Pain?
No.
The question “Does a fetus feel pain during abortion?” is separate from the pain a patient may experience.
Pain During Medication Abortion
Medication abortion commonly causes:
- Cramping
- Bleeding
- Pelvic pressure
- Back discomfort
- Nausea
- Chills
- Fatigue
The intensity varies from person to person.
Pain During an In-Clinic Abortion
An in-clinic procedure may cause:
- Pressure
- Cramping
- Brief sharp sensations
- Pelvic discomfort
- Cramping afterward
The experience depends on:
- Gestational age
- Procedure type
- Individual pain sensitivity
- Anxiety level
- Previous pregnancy history
- Pain-control method
- Sedation options

Conclusion
Does a fetus feel pain during abortion?
According to the dominant medical and neurological evidence, conscious fetal pain is not considered possible during early pregnancy. The brain structures and functional networks required for awareness have not developed at that stage.
Most major reviews conclude that fetal pain is unlikely before approximately 24 weeks. The Royal College of Obstetricians and Gynaecologists has concluded that pain perception before 28 weeks is unlikely.
The exact point at which pain becomes possible later in pregnancy cannot be proven with certainty. A minority of researchers argue that primitive pain may be possible before 24 weeks, but this remains a debated interpretation rather than established evidence.
Early movement, reflexes, facial activity and stress hormones should not be treated as proof of conscious pain.
